    This location took over iTea, however the menu is pretty much the same. Lots of food/snack items that I have yet to try. We ordered the fresh mango sago drink & Prime Jasmine Blossom latte, which were good but a bit sweet for our tastes. The drinks were ready in a flash & staff are friendly & patient. There are multiple chairs/tables for sitting inside too.

    I tried a drink at their Pleasant Hill location before, but didn't get a chance to try their food. I am glad they have this location so I can explore more of their menu! For starters, their shared parking lot can get busy. They have a big menu with lots of drink and food/snacks to choose from. Items I ordered: - Classic Taiwanese Braised Pork with Rice - Fried Fish Onigiri - Honey Brown Rice Milk Tea (50% sugar, 30% ice) drink come with agar boba and chia seeds - Litchi fruit tea (50% sugar, 30% ice) drink comes with boba, lychee jelly, and fresh lychee bits Food and drinks were great! I honestly would get everything again! The portion of the rice was pretty big/filling, great toppings, and flavor. I loveee fried fish and it went well with the onigiri. The drinks were really good and I liked how they come with toppings that pair well with the drinks. We dined in so they give a buzzer to let you know when your foods ready. There is seating available, however the place can get quite busy (got pretty packed throughout our meal) so you may need to wait or order to go. Place was pretty nice, bright, and clean. I appreciate the cashier for being friendly, informative (she made sure to let us know certain items may take a little longer), and knowledgeable (able to give me the perfect recommendations for my drink sweetness level). Overall, recommend if in the area!

    It took me a second to figure out that this very uniquely named boba tea shop is the same as the one in Pleasant Hill. Just like the Pleasant Hill location, Pleasanton's location has a great vibe with modern decor. There is a decent amount of interior seating, and if anything the service is even better! What sets Junenov Tea apart from the plethora of other Boba shops in downtown, is they have an extensive menu of real food. It isn't just your typical fried snacks that you'd find at their competitors. We came here on a Sunday afternoon and the place was bustling. It was reminiscent of the prior iTea. We ordered four drinks - Avocado smoothie, White Peach Oolong Tea, oolong tea latte, and mango fruit tea. All were average and not the best. But, where they excel is the food. We had the delicious Korean Garlic Beef Noodles and thre Pork Belly onigiri. The popcorn chicken was okay in flavor (we have had better just down the other end of downtown), but it was definitely high quality with real pieces of chicken with garlic pieces and basil leaves. Prices are typical, yet still higher than what I would prefer. It is definitely not a frequent visit I can afford with our total being nearly $80. It was a great first visit experience. Remember to download their app to get your drink credits (buy 10 and get the 11th free).

    Tried this place during their soft opening. PARKING - they reserved the front two spots for pick up or delivery so I had to park in the back area, there are some spots reserved for "Suite C." WAIT - no wait when I came in but if you order certain drinks like the honey brown rice milk tea you may wait up to 10 minutes since they brew it fresh. ATMOSPHERE - this is the old itea so it looks somewhat familiar but inside is modern, bright and a nice place to hang out with lots of tables/chairs. FOOD - I got two drinks. PRIME ALISHAN HIGH MOUNTAIN JINXUAN TEA - I wasn't sure what this was but figured it was probably a good tea to try since I like tea and it had a star next to it. It seems like similar (or is) milk oolong. I am a fan of tie guan yin and roasted oolong so it's similar except not as dark/roasted or deep roasted. It's a little lighter and has an almost jasmine flavor too. I got 80% sweetness and it was perfect to not be too sweet but not bitter. The tea flavor was good, strong and fragrant. Boba was pretty good, it had a bit of the rubbery texture that I'm not a huge fan of and could have been chewier. However, they give you a decent amount and it was sweet. HONEY BROWN RICE MILK TEA - my husband got this, it comes with basil seeds and crystal boba. He liked it/said it was good. They give you a lot of liquid and toppings so it keeps you full. Overall, a good boba place and I would definitely come back to try some of their fruit drinks. Their food seems interesting too.
